Securing Your Financial Future: A Comprehensive Plan

Planning for your financial future might seem daunting, but with a structured approach, it becomes achievable and even empowering. This guide breaks down the key elements of a robust future finance plan, helping you navigate the complexities and build a secure financial future.

Understanding Your Current Financial Situation

Before you can plan for the future, you need a clear picture of your present. This involves honestly assessing several key areas:

1. Income and Expenses:

  • Track your income: List all sources of income, including salary, investments, and side hustles. Be thorough!
  • Analyze your expenses: Categorize your spending (housing, transportation, food, entertainment, etc.). Tools like budgeting apps can greatly assist. Identify areas where you can cut back.
  • Calculate your net worth: This is the difference between your assets (what you own) and your liabilities (what you owe). Knowing your net worth provides a baseline for your financial health.

2. Debt Management:

  • List all debts: Include credit cards, loans, mortgages, and any other outstanding balances. Note the interest rates and minimum payments.
  • Develop a debt repayment strategy: Prioritize high-interest debts. Explore options like debt consolidation or balance transfers to potentially lower interest rates.

3. Emergency Fund:

  • Establish an emergency fund: Aim for 3-6 months' worth of living expenses in a readily accessible account. This safety net protects you from unexpected events like job loss or medical emergencies.

Setting Financial Goals

Once you understand your current situation, it's time to define your financial aspirations. Setting SMART goals (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, and Time-bound) is crucial:

  • Short-term goals (1-3 years): Paying off credit card debt, saving for a down payment on a car, or taking a vacation.
  • Mid-term goals (3-5 years): Saving for a down payment on a house, funding your child's education, or investing in a business.
  • Long-term goals (5+ years): Retirement planning, securing your children's future, or leaving an inheritance.

Building Your Future Finance Plan

A comprehensive plan incorporates several key strategies:

1. Investing:

  • Diversify your investments: Don't put all your eggs in one basket. Consider a mix of stocks, bonds, real estate, and other asset classes to manage risk.
  • Understand your risk tolerance: Your investment strategy should align with your comfort level with risk.
  • Consider professional advice: A financial advisor can provide personalized guidance based on your circumstances and goals.

2. Retirement Planning:

  • Maximize retirement contributions: Take advantage of employer-sponsored retirement plans (401(k), 403(b)) and individual retirement accounts (IRAs).
  • Plan for healthcare costs: Healthcare expenses can be significant in retirement. Factor these costs into your planning.

3. Estate Planning:

  • Create a will: This legal document ensures your assets are distributed according to your wishes.
  • Establish a trust (if necessary): Trusts can offer additional asset protection and tax advantages.

4. Insurance:

  • Review your insurance coverage: Ensure you have adequate health, life, disability, and home/auto insurance to protect yourself and your family.

Regularly Review and Adjust Your Plan

Your financial situation and goals will evolve over time. Regularly review your plan (at least annually) to make necessary adjustments. Life events such as marriage, having children, or changing jobs will necessitate updates to your strategy.
